Plus 4?65394-digits that are used to identify a geographic segment within the 5-digit delivery area, such as a city block or a group of apartments or an individual high-volume receiver of mail, or any other unit that could use an extra identifier to aid in efficient mail sorting and delivery. This code is the low end of the range of +4 Codes that pertain to this ZIP Code. ZIP+4 Codes associated with nondelivery areas are composed of valid ZIP sector numbers and "ND" for the ZIP segment number, for example 12345-12ND. Non-deliverable areas are areas to which the USPS does not deliver mail, such as vacant lots and land that borders railroad tracks. Mailers should not match an address identified as a nondelivery area. If you absolutely must have numeric characters in the Plus4Code column, you may treat "ND" values as "00" (zero zero).:

What does each digit of ZIP Code 54651-6539 stands for? ZIP+4 Code consists of two parts, the first five digits can be located to the post office, and the last four digits can identify a geographic segment within the five-digit delivery area. The 6-7 digits designate sector or several blocks, and the 8-9 digits designate segment or one side of a street.
- ·Carrier Route ID?
A 4-digit code assigned to a mail delivery or collection route within a 5-digit ZIP Code. The first character of this identification is alphabetical, and the last three are numeric: Bnnn = PO box Hnnn = Highway contract Rnnn = Rural route Cnnn = City delivery Gnnn = General delivery: R051 (Rural route)

- ·Base Alternate Code?
Code that specifies whether a record is a base (preferred) or alternate record. Base records (represented as "B") can represent a range of addresses or an individual address, such as a firm record, while alternate records (represented as "A") are individual delivery points. Government deliveries will only be listed on alternate records with the appropriate government building indicator (federal, state, or city) set.: Base
